Output eab8639cd0548756099d5f912d2d7d25b90755b221f4b5652dbc69b76ef36b4a:58

value
1234247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89566701f6ecde60888a797a1e4326a0a44046d9 OP_EQUAL
address
3EDC1Ad1ZH2Fb5caABVWhxKMnWFTYnwRR4
transaction
eab8639cd0548756099d5f912d2d7d25b90755b221f4b5652dbc69b76ef36b4a
spent
true